Maxinquaye is the debut album by English recording artist and producer Tricky. He recorded the album with his then-girlfriend, vocalist Martina Topley-Bird, who shared vocals on many of the songs with Tricky. It was produced primarily by him at his home studio in London with co-producer Mark Saunders. When Maxinquaye was released on 20 February 1995 by 4th & B'way Records, it received widespread acclaim from critics and peaked at number three on the UK Albums Chart.
